**8/6 Update** Jimmer reportedly won’t join the Nuggets Summer League team.
Due to a last-minute issue, Jimmer Fredette will NOT be on the #Nuggets Summer League roster, per source.

The Denver Nuggets announced that they have added Jimmer Fredette to their summer league roster. The addition is for the Vegas summer league running August 8-17.

The Chinese Basketball Association will not allow foreign players next season, meaning Jimmer will not be able to play for the Shanghai Sharks. Jimmer tweeted in June that he is looking for a new place to hoop this upcoming season.

Jimmer last played in the NBA in 2019 when he made a brief appearance by playing 6 games for the Phoenix Suns. He played his fourth season for the Shanghai Sharks this past season, averaging 27.3 points on 40% shooting from three. Jimmer is 32 years old and will look to give the NBA one last shot with this summer league appearance.
Jimmer played on the Nuggets summer league team in 2016 where he did well and had a game high of 26 points.
